Background
The thermosetting powder coating comprises thermosetting resin, a curing agent, pigment, filler, an auxiliary agent and the like, so that the processing and production of the thermosetting powder coating need to use stirring equipment to mix and stir various components uniformly, and the existing stirring equipment can basically meet the daily use requirement, but still has some defects and needs to be improved.
When using agitated vessel processing powder coating, generally with the various batching of coating leading-in equipment in proper order, then starting equipment stirs, because these batching are at stirring in-process, can with various part surface contact and the extrusion in the agitated vessel, will cause the part in powder coating and the agitated vessel to take place to be stained with and glue, if these powder coatings who are stained with are not clear up, can influence the subsequent use of agitated vessel, in addition, thermosetting powder coating is because constantly being stirred and is rolled, rub each other and make the temperature rise, will cause partial coating to solidify, unable utilization and difficult processing, therefore need for a thermosetting powder coating processing with stirring equipment and solve above-mentioned problem urgently.

Preferably, the upper end of the stirring bin is provided with a circular through hole, the lower end of the stirring bin is provided with a cylindrical groove, and the circular through hole formed in the upper end of the stirring bin and the cylindrical groove formed in the lower end of the stirring bin are both rotatably connected with the rotating shaft.
Preferably, the driving device comprises a motor fixedly installed in the driving bin, the output end of the motor is connected to a gearbox, the output end of the gearbox is fixedly connected with a first helical gear in a coaxial mode, the first helical gear is connected with a second helical gear in a meshed mode, and the second helical gear is fixedly connected with the upper end of the rotating shaft in a coaxial mode.
Preferably, cleaning device includes the water pipe, the water pipe goes out the ring pipe that water end fixedly connected with level set up, ring pipe ring cover stirring storehouse sets up, the ring pipe is close to a plurality of shower nozzles of stirring storehouse one end fixedly connected with, and is a plurality of the shower nozzle is evenly arranged, and the spout one end of shower nozzle extends to the inside setting in stirring storehouse.
Preferably, discharge mechanism includes the discharge gate that the flitch lower extreme was equipped with, discharge gate lower extreme screw thread is connected with the spiral cover.
Preferably, the support has seted up the spout with filtering the storehouse junction, filter storehouse lateral wall fixedly connected with slider, slider and spout phase-match, and slider and spout sliding connection.

The working principle is as follows: when helical blade 4 needs to be cleaned, filter bin 8 is removed first, spiral cover 18 is opened, gearbox 11 is adjusted to be quick, motor 10 is started, the output end of motor 10 rotates and drives first helical gear 12 to rotate through gearbox 11, first helical gear 12 drives second helical gear 13 to rotate, second helical gear 13 drives helical blade 4 to rotate through rotating shaft 3, and simultaneously, water pipe 14 is connected, the cleaning water source enters spray head 16 to spray out through circular pipe 15, the sprayed water flow is washed on rotating helical blade 4 and finally discharged from discharge port 17, thereby being convenient for cleaning helical blade 4.
When the solid piece that produces after needs collection processing powder coating stirring, with slider 20 and the 19 corresponding position of spout earlier, promote filter bin 8, filter bin 8 slides in spout 19 through slider 20 and moves to discharge gate 17 downside, discharge gate 17 discharge material is via filter bin 8, filter bin 8 will solidify the piece and select and stay in the storehouse, then promote filter bin 8, filter bin 8 drives slider 20 and slides in spout 19 and shift out support 7, be convenient for collect the solid piece that produces after processing powder coating stirring.
